L-Cystine, Cell Culture Reagent
Description
L-cysteine acts as a major source of sulfur in cell culture. Cysteine has been used in pulse-chase experiments to study protein expression from an inducible promoter. L-Cysteine is used to supplement cell culture media.

Specifications
Specifications
| Melting Point | >240°C (decomposition) |
| Color | White |
| Beilstein | 1728094 |
| Merck Index | 14,2782 |
| Solubility Information | It is soluble in water and HCL. |
| Density | 1.68 |
| Quantity | 1 kg |
| Formula Weight | 240.3 |
| Optical Rotation | −219° (c=1 in 1N HCl) |
| Grade | Cell Culture Reagent |
